Preface (Pamela K. Gilbert).- 1 How to Do Things with Surfaces: The Politics and Poetics of Victorian surfaces (Sibylle Baumbach and Ulla Ratheiser).- 2 The Semantics of Surfaces: Victorian Panoramas and the Panoramic Gaze (Heidi Liedke).- 3 Twinship and Tactile Anxieties in Wilkie Collins’s Poor Miss Finch (1872) (Wieland Schwanebeck).- 4 Touching Skins, Spreading Stains: Contesting, Affirming and Penetrating Surfaces in the Work of Thomas Hardy (Felicitas Meifert-Meinhard).- 5 Dickens’ Dirty Children (Franziska Quabeck).- 6 Gothic Cloth: Textures of the Unknown (Sophia Jochem and Cordula Lemke).- 7 Imperial Hauntings in the Durbar Room: Spurious Materiality in Neo-Victorian Biopics (Jan Rupp).- 8 “Red-hot applications on their vile skins.” Ironic Transparency in Joseph Conrad’s The Secret Agent (Eike Kronshage).- 9 Making Skin Legible: Surface and Symptomatic Readings of Victorian Culture (Monika Pietzrak-Franger).- 10 Afterword (Kate Flint).
